Research Local Reputation and Reviews
Start your search by investigating the reputation of potential mechanics in the Holladay area. Online reviews provide valuable insights into customer experiences, but look beyond star ratings to read detailed feedback about service quality, pricing transparency, and communication. Pay attention to how shops respond to negative reviews, as this reveals their commitment to customer satisfaction.
Word-of-mouth recommendations from friends, family, and neighbors often prove more reliable than online reviews alone. Ask people in your community about their experiences with local mechanics, particularly those who drive similar vehicles to yours. Their firsthand experiences can guide you toward trustworthy professionals who consistently deliver quality work.

Evaluate Communication and Transparency
Effective communication separates exceptional automotive shops from mediocre ones. A quality Holladay mechanic should explain problems in terms you understand, provide detailed written estimates, and keep you informed throughout the repair process. They should welcome your questions and never pressure you into unnecessary services.
Transparency in pricing is equally important. Reputable mechanics provide itemized estimates that break down parts and labor costs, allowing you to understand exactly what you’re paying for. Be wary of shops that give vague estimates or refuse to provide written quotes before beginning work.

Evaluate Warranty and Customer Support
Quality mechanics stand behind their work with comprehensive warranties that cover both parts and labor. Ask potential service providers about their warranty policies and what recourse you have if problems arise after repairs are completed. A shop confident in their work will offer meaningful warranty protection.
Additionally, consider the shop’s approach to customer support beyond the initial repair. Do they follow up to ensure your satisfaction? Are they available to answer questions about completed work? These factors indicate a commitment to long-term customer relationships rather than one-time transactions.

Regular Oil Changes Make All the Difference

The single most important factor in extending your car’s lifespan is maintaining a consistent oil change schedule. Engine oil lubricates moving parts, reduces friction, and helps regulate temperature. When oil becomes dirty or breaks down, it can cause serious engine damage that may be irreversible.
Most modern vehicles can go between 7,500 to 10,000 miles between oil changes, but this varies significantly based on driving conditions. If you frequently drive in stop-and-go traffic, extreme temperatures, or dusty environments, you may need more frequent changes. The type of oil you choose also matters. While conventional oil works well for many vehicles, synthetic oil offers superior protection and can actually extend the time between changes. Though it costs more upfront, synthetic oil’s longer lifespan and better engine protection often make it a worthwhile investment for your car’s lifespan.
Keep Your Cooling System in Peak Condition
Your car’s cooling system works tirelessly to prevent engine overheating, which can cause catastrophic damage in minutes. The radiator, water pump, thermostat, and coolant all work together to maintain optimal engine temperature. Regular maintenance of this system is crucial for maximizing your car’s lifespan.
Coolant should be flushed and replaced according to your manufacturer’s schedule, typically every 30,000 to 50,000 miles. Over time, coolant becomes acidic and loses its protective properties, potentially leading to corrosion inside your engine and radiator. Additionally, keep an eye on coolant levels and watch for signs of leaks, such as puddles under your parked car or a sweet smell from the engine bay.

Don’t Neglect Your Air Filter
Your engine needs clean air to function properly, and a clogged air filter can significantly impact performance and fuel efficiency. A dirty air filter forces your engine to work harder, potentially shortening your car’s lifespan by causing premature wear on internal components.
Checking and replacing your air filter is one of the most cost-effective maintenance tasks you can perform. Most air filters should be replaced every 12,000 to 15,000 miles, but this can vary based on driving conditions. If you frequently drive on dusty roads or in areas with poor air quality, you may need to replace it more often.
A clean air filter not only helps extend your car’s lifespan but also improves fuel economy and engine performance. The small investment in a new filter can pay dividends in improved efficiency and reduced engine wear over time.
Monitor Your Tires and Alignment

Proper tire maintenance affects more than just your car’s handling and safety—it also impacts your vehicle’s overall longevity. Underinflated tires create additional strain on your engine, as it must work harder to move the vehicle. This extra effort can reduce fuel efficiency and contribute to premature engine wear.
Regular tire rotations ensure even wear patterns and extend tire life, while proper wheel alignment prevents irregular wear and reduces stress on suspension components. The Power of Professional Maintenance
While many maintenance tasks can be performed at home, regular professional inspections are essential for maximizing your car’s lifespan. Experienced technicians can identify potential problems before they become major issues, saving you money and preventing unexpected breakdowns.
During professional maintenance visits, technicians check fluid levels, inspect belts and hoses, test battery performance, and examine brake components. These comprehensive inspections often reveal minor issues that, if left unchecked, could lead to significant problems down the road.
